ddddocr识别一张图片
时间: 2024-06-16 14:06:36 浏览: 24
ddddocr是一种基于深度学习的OCR(Optical Character Recognition,光学字符识别)工具,可以用于识别图片中的文字信息。它可以识别多种语言的文字,并且具有较高的准确性和稳定性。
使用ddddocr识别一张图片的步骤如下:
1. 准备一张包含文字的图片。
2. 将图片上传到ddddocr的平台或者使用ddddocr提供的API进行调用。
3. ddddocr会对图片进行处理和分析,识别出图片中的文字信息。
4. 返回识别结果,包括文字内容和位置信息。
ddddocr可以应用于多个领域,例如文档扫描、图像翻译、车牌识别等。它可以帮助用户快速提取图片中的文字信息,提高工作效率和准确性。
相关问题
使用ddddocr识别一张图片验证码代码
使用ddddocr识别一张图片验证码的代码可以按照以下步骤进行:
1. 安装ddddocr库:首先需要安装ddddocr库,可以使用pip命令进行安装,如下所示:
```
pip install ddddocr
```
2. 导入ddddocr库:在代码中导入ddddocr库,如下所示:
```python
import ddddocr
```
3. 加载模型:使用ddddocr提供的模型进行加载,如下所示:
```python
ocr = ddddocr.DdddOcr()
```
4. 读取验证码图片:将需要识别的验证码图片读取为二进制数据或者直接读取图片文件,如下所示:
```python
with open('captcha.jpg', 'rb') as f:
img_bytes = f.read()
```
5. 进行验证码识别:调用ddddocr库提供的识别函数进行验证码识别,如下所示:
```python
result = ocr.classification(img_bytes)
```
6. 获取识别结果:从识别结果中提取验证码文本,如下所示:
```python
captcha_text = result['result']['text']
```
完整的代码示例如下所示:
```python
import ddddocr
# 加载模型
ocr = ddddocr.DdddOcr()
# 读取验证码图片
with open('captcha.jpg', 'rb') as f:
img_bytes = f.read()
# 进行验证码识别
result = ocr.classification(img_bytes)
# 获取识别结果
captcha_text = result['result']['text']
print("识别结果:", captcha_text)
```
ddddocr识别易盾
ddddocr是一种优秀的OCR(光学字符识别)技术,而易盾是一家专业的互联网安全服务提供商。当将这两者结合时,可以获得更强大的OCR识别能力。
首先,ddddocr作为一种先进的OCR技术,具有高度准确性和稳定性。它能够将图片中的文字快速而准确地识别出来,并将其转化为可编辑的文本格式。这对于需要进行大量文本处理的日常工作来说非常有用。
其次,易盾作为一家专业的互联网安全服务提供商,提供了全面的数据安全保障。将ddddocr与易盾的服务相结合,可以确保OCR识别过程中数据的安全性和隐私性。易盾的技术和安全措施能够有效地防止信息泄露和恶意攻击,保护用户数据的完整性。
最后,ddddocr识别易盾的结合还可以在各种应用场景中发挥重要作用。比如,可以在企业办公中用于文档扫描和转换,提高工作效率;在教育领域可以用于电子书制作和考试阅卷,简化工作流程;在金融行业可以用于银行卡、身份证等信息的识别和验证,提高客户服务质量等。
综上所述,ddddocr识别易盾是一种可靠、安全、高效的OCR识别解决方案。它有助于提升文本处理效率,保障数据安全,并在多个行业领域中发挥重要作用。